Style lineage to consider
Renaissance realism
Anatomical accuracy, perspective depth, and carefully modelled light/shadow.
Baroque chiaroscuro (Rembrandt lighting)
Strong key‑to‑shadow transitions that sculpt form and add theatre.
Rococo softness
Silky brushwork, pastel highlights, and decorative backgrounds when a lighter mood is desired.
Digital techniques that mimic paint
Impasto brush texture
Directional strokes follow fur growth; thickness varies to suggest pigment buildup and edge flow.
Canvas material
Linen weave patterns, subtle irregularities, and warm underpaint tones give that historical feel.

Palette and composition
- Warm ochres, deep reds and umbers; add cool accents sparingly for balance
- Simple, noble poses; 3/4 view works for most pets
- Keep modern props minimal to maintain a timeless read
